Episode 144 | Beyond the Stage: How Bombshell Dance Project Reinvents Audience Connection
Martheya chats with Emily Bernet and Taylor Rodman, co-artistic directors of Bombshell Dance Project, about breaking boundaries between performers and audiences. Discover how they fuse dance and theater to craft immersive, emotionally charged experiences, use technology to expand impact, and strategize for sustainability and growth. Tune in for fresh insights on creative risk-taking, audience engagement, and empowering female leadership in dance.

143 | Identity and Impact with Rai Barnard
In this episode of 'Dance Behind the Screen,' host Martheya engages in an intriguing conversation with Rai Barnard, a queer Dallas-based choreographer and performer. Known for their contemporary dance works that blend movement science and immersive storytelling, Ray shares insights into their creative process, shaped by their background in both dance and biology.

The Sea
Film Spotlight: The Sea is a 60-minute black-and-white film shot on Fårö Island, exploring aging, solitude, and community through untrained performers in the haunting landscape that once inspired Ingmar Bergman.

DuEls
Film Spotlight: DuEls is a visceral dance film by Jonas Åkerlund, transforming a 2020 museum performance into a cinematic journey that channels the raw energy of Vigeland’s iconic sculptures.
